Snapshot files cant be created in access 2010 so you wont be able to use lebans solution then. Microsoft access create pdf report for each item in the table. Automacro is an addin for vba that installs directly into the visual basic editor. I have a project that uses the freeware program pdf creator to generate a pdf from a report. Pdf manipulation with access vba i would like to revisit the closed thread, above. First, for some reason pdfcreator was getting stuck in a loop waiting for pdfjob. How to generate reports in excel using vba dinesh kumar. I have a dynamic no of pdf files that i need to merge and it varies for each report. For example, suppose that you have created a form and a report, and you want to add a command button to the form that, when clicked, opens the report. In this chapter, learn how to create a simple macro which will be executed after clicking on a command button. We will look at two examples, one that works with acrobat reader and a second that should be used if you have acrobat pro licensed version.
Normally, all our workstatioins have pdf creator installed, but if removeadd missing reference from vba microsoft. It comes loaded with code generators, an extensive code library, the ability to create your own code library, and many other helpful timesaving tools and utilities. Print an access report as pdf with vba, how to get better. This macro will convert the cells you actively have selected into a pdf. An acview constant that specifies the view in which the. At the end of our process for each case id like to be able to merge all pdfs in a folder using vba and create bookmarks. You can access many profile settings through the com interface that are available through pdfcreator as well. How to create pdfs in word using access vba office 2007 will allow you to easily create pdfs from any word document using the output menu on the office button, access does too with reports, but recently i had to create a procedure for a client that wanted to convert word docs to pdf, email them and do it all from access. Ms access create form forms in access are like display cases in stores that make it easier to view or get the items that you want. In this tutorial, you will learn how to create a table, within microsoft access 2016, and you will also learn how.
Use the readiness toolkit to assess application compatibility. I will be giving the password for each employee which will making password protected pdfs using excel vba and pdftk tool solved. Unlike previous versions, access 2010 offers a direct way to publish reports and forms in widely used document publishing format pdf. Com pdfcreator mergefiles with excel vba 2018 problem to merge multiple pdf with access vba 2017 merging. How to design a good user interface is a separate story explained in user interface design a software engineering perspective, by soren lauesen. Well, i would first go to the company that made the pdf format creator, and. Aug, 2012 find answers to merge multiple pdf documents with vba from the expert. Vba macro to convert pdf files into different format my. Outputto this is very easy to do, you can define the filename etc etc. How to create stock control system in access using vba. Solved microsoft access create pdf report for each. How to export your access report to a pdf file via vba data.
Can somebody suggest an efficient way to iterate through a folder in vba and convert each html file to vba. Peter asked me on this post if it is possible to save a pdf file as an excel table by using vba. If you only have one cell selected, the vba macro is smart enough to realize that you. Pdf cours vba access simplifier en pdf telecharger pdf. Msaccess reports using vba and pdfcreatorcom to create pdf.
However before you can make the report you must create something called a query. The code is written to save your document in the same folder as the excel file currently resides. How to generate reports in excel using vba youtube. App reference the acrobat document we loaded above. It will also show you how to make microsoft access set the name of the print job in the spooler queue. Opening and populating a pdf form with vba code in. May 11, 2012 find answers to manipulating pdfs from vbvba pdf library. For example, suppose that you have created a form and a report, and you want to add a command button. Nov 07, 2012 posted november 7, 2012 by vba hacks in vba, vba and acrobat, vba and pdf, vba excel, vba with acrobatpdf tagged with acrobat, pdf, vba adobe vba to createassign vba function description. This excel vba save as pdf tutorial is accompanied by files containing the data and macros i use in the examples below. This is very smooth but the image quality is low and not acceptable. Update to code on printeing to pdfcreator from ms access vba. Im trying to load and then populate a pdf form programmatically using access vba.
Only help i can offer is that i was never able to successfully use pdf creator 2. You can get immediate free access to these example files by subscribing to the power spreadsheets newsletter. Access reports and pdfcreator microsoft access vba. Thus i want to create a button in access so when ever i click on, it will open my file. Hello everyone, i have an access2007 application and need to merge. Database software and applications microsoft access. Merge pdfs into single document using vba excel vba. Create reports from raw data automatically with loops. The first part of the chapter is tutorial mandatory reading if you want to work with visual basic and access. Once youve done creating your forms in access 2010, you can export the form into pdf and xps format. The result will be a fully functional prototype and later the final system to be delivered to the customer.
Making password protected pdfs using excel vba and pdftk tool. Pdf creator is able to this via the waitbutton in the dialog, but i. I ignored pdf creator for a while and just came back to it, and i found the issue for me, and it may help someone else. Microsoft access 2019 is the latest version of access available as a onetime purchase.
Reading and modifying pdf form fields with vba khkonsulting llc. Access can also understand and use a wide variety of other data formats, including many other database file structures. A string expression thats the valid name of a report in the current database. Excel vba print to pdf now useless microsoft community. Im new to pdfcreator, and i am doubt what path to follow for printing ms access reports using pdfcreator including merging. Access 2007 and newer now have a built in pdf report creator. How to export your access report to a pdf file via vba. Ms access 2 report optional information from the database is organized in a nice presentation that can be printed in an access report.
Jun 05, 2009 all of a sudden, i am having weird issues with pdf creator in vba. By using the followhyperlink method, you can follow a hyperlink that doesnt exist in a control. Merge pdf files with pdf creator via vba stack overflow. Learn how you can create a vba function that will allow you to save your access report as pdf with just a click of a button. Previous versions include access 2016, access 20, access 2010, access 2007, and access 2003. Update to code on printeing to pdfcreator from ms access vba hi ken i tried to use this code some time ago and every second time through worked perfectly. Depending on what you want to export and what vba application you are using you have a few options. Steps to creating a vba function that saves access report as pdf file 1. In microsoft access 2010 and newer access 2007 with an additional addin there was the very useful output format option acformatpdf added to the docmd. Now i basically need vba for printing salary slip to pdf file with a password. Im attempting to use the vba code supplied on this page. Before we go into further details, lets look at what computer programming is in a laymans language. After design, development continues with constructing. Basicly i have i pdf file which is in special folder.
Also found much info on itextsharp, but am not knowledgable about vb or. I had to answer another question today about how to exactly do that, so i whipped up a quick sample program that demonstrates the use of the javascript object jso to read and write. I ignored pdf creator for a while and just came back to it, and i found the issue for me, and it. Pdf creator vba programming 11 power bi 3 powerpoint vba. This tutorial shows how to use novapdf to create and convert a microsoft office access report to a pdf document, as well as how to convert other database objects tables, forms, queries to pdf. I also do some stuff with pdf creator, as its free and exposes its object model but. I have written vba code to generate payslips, create pdf with password protection pan number will the password and automatically email to the employees email id. Sep 23, 2010 ive written about vba and acrobat javascript before, and ive also mentioned that you can combine vba and javascript to access pdf form fields, but i still owe a sample for that. Jul 09, 2014 our excel training videos on youtube cover formulas, functions and vba or macros. Ive written about vba and acrobat javascript before, and ive also mentioned that you can combine vba and javascript to access pdf form fields, but i still owe a sample for that. Program what the buttons and menus will do when the user activates them.
Merge pdfs into single document using vba excel vba macros. And to be frank your posts on this and other forums have helped me learn a lot in. This works fine, but now i want to merge several pdfs into a single one. Microsoft access vba techniques susan dorey designs. Making password protected pdfs using excel vba and pdftk. Access reports and pdfcreator microsoft access vba bytes. The most uptodate version of microsoft access is always available with a microsoft 365 subscription. Now i want,if you know how to do it, to merge two pdf files in one from vba, if its possible. More info on using it in vba code, including combining multiple spreadsheets into one file can be found at. Vba macro to convert pdf files into different format. In access, programming is the process of adding functionality to your database by using access macros or visual basic for applications vba code. Access ado 4 access sql 4 access vba programming 10. Being professional microsoft access vba database application programmers, we have extensive on experience on developingincorporating the many addon features in any ms access based application, which can escalate your experience as well as business growth, and pdf report generation is one of them.
I dont know how to tell this, but you are nothing short of a legend. How to search a pdf for a string using vba for excel vba. The example files includes an access database file with code listed below. Feb 25, 2019 microsoft office access is a database management application, part of the microsoft office suite. This method allows you to easily export access reports to pdf files. Making password protected pdfs using excel vba and pdftk tool is the thread got changed. I need to create pdf copies of the files, and i see online that there are countless potential approaches. It can also scan for certain types of addins used with office. Pdfcreator allows you to convert files to pdf, merge and rearrange pdf files, create digital signatures and more.
In the present video we learn how to generate reports in excel using vba. First i created a simple pdf with 2 fields, text1 and text2, and entered test data. Create a form from an existing table or query in access. Excelguru help site using pdfcreator with security options set. We also scan incoming mail to pdf so end up with a lot of pdfs within a folder. Using pdfcreator with security options set excelguru. If you execute visual basic code containing the openreport method in a library database, microsoft access looks for the report with this name first in the library database, and then in the current database. Excel vba print to pdf now useless i have been using excel 2003 for many years. If you want the maid to clean the house and do the laundry. Converting your access database report or specific tables, forms and queries from the database to pdf is an advantage if you want to share the documents with other users in this case the user does not need microsoft access installed to view them. Fortunately, you can now use the builtin pdf export capabilities of access. I have a database that manages a folder system with automated pdf creation.
Convert excel to pdf using vba the only guide you will need. Im patterning this after code that worked fine in acrobat 5. Register here so that you can post in the forums or comment on the articles. Apr 21, 2020 the readiness report creator can scan for vba macros in word, excel, powerpoint, outlook, access, project, visio, and publisher files, for office versions as far back as office 2003. Had macros that would print my various things to pdfcreator, thus giving me small 22kb pdf files. Create a pdf document using microsoft access biopdf. With excel vba you can automate tasks in excel by writing so called macros. Followhyperlink address, subaddress, newwindow, addhistory, extrainfo, method, headerinfo expression a variable that represents an application object. Diskussion pdfa kompatibles pdf iso 190051 per vba.
Architecture access calls anything that can have a name an object. Wait until pdf creator is finished then release the objects. Stepbystep guide and 10 code examples to export excel to pdf. Simple but the image quality is low and not acceptable.
For most other things you can use a pdf print driver and push anything you want to export to the printer. Created a matching table in access but dont know what im doing. Using an example of vb6 code posted by grandzebu code below works in ms access 20 with a reference set to. Im using the example code of pdfcreator to create pdfs from my access 2003 reports via vba. We assume that the user interface has been designed already as a paperbased mockup a prototype. I had to answer another question today about continue reading. Microsoft access step by step guide mark nicholls ict lounge. In this article we will see how you can search for a string in a pdf file and highlight it using excel vba. Pdfcreator issues when used with vba mrexcel message board. Using vba, a program developer can create custom business rules, design custom screens, create web site interfaces, and much more. You can export data to and import data from word processing files, spreadsheets, or database files directly. Merge multiple pdf documents with vba solutions experts. I saw many references in vba access, refering to adobe, i think baybe it is possible. Developers from all over the world come together to share knowledge, source code, and tutorials for free to help their fellow programmers professional developers, hobbyists and students alike.
Using the vba essentials guide, your technical staff can learn how to use the optional module vba for advanced customisation to customise the raisers edge for your organisations policies and procedures. I am trying to combine multiple access reports in one pdf using pdfcreator, however it doesnt work for me. How to create stock control system in microsoft access. How to create visual basic for applications vba in excel. The followhyperlink method opens the document or webpage specified by a hyperlink address. I ignored pdf creator for a while and just came back to it. The basic vba method you use for converting excel files to pdf is exportasfixedformat. It works great, but i would like to adjust it to loop through all pdf files in a specific directory, and merge all files found perhaps merge to source1. This example will show you how to turn the output of a microsoft access report into a pdf document. Mergepdffiles this macro written in access 2003 vba will merge various pdf files named. Below is a simple vba macro that will allow you to quickly turn your selected worksheets into a pdf file in a snap. I started thinking his question, and i thought that it could be quite useful if i can automate the procedure of saving a pdf file into another format. Print an access report as pdf with vba, how to get better quality.
Posted november 7, 2012 by vba hacks in vba, vba and acrobat, vba and pdf, vba excel, vba with acrobat pdf tagged with acrobat, pdf, vba adobe vba to create assign vba function description. Install a pdf print driver and use it to print out your sheet. Access can work with most popular databases that support the open database. Print the report, with one line print report code not from inside the report 5.
Aus access ein pdf erzeugen mit unserem pdf drucker, codebeispiel. Merging pdfs with com procedure french help pdfforge forums. To create a form from a table or query in your database, in the navigation pane, click the table or query that contains the data for your form, and on the create tab, click form. It was suggested this and the sdk forum may be a better forum. All of a sudden, i am having weird issues with pdf creator in vba. I am trying to combine multiple access reports in one pdf using pdfcreator, however it. Vba to quickly save as pdf document from selected excel.
1543 1408 1297 1168 805 1293 1277 334 742 119 557 590 543 729 966 1249 1448 35 438 1439 391 833 1164 1538 286 699 884 1282 30 1457 1110 1275 300 1237